[เ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ง]           1                                ใบความรู้ที่ 7 เรื่องโปรแกรมส...
[เ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ง]           22. ทาการดีไซด์ตามในรูป โดยหลักๆแล้วเราต้องการให้แม่สตรคูณที่ต...
[เ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ง]     35. ทดลองรันโปรแกรม กด start Debugging หรือกด F5 และทาการทดสอบโปรแกร...
Upcoming SlideShare
Loading in...5
×

ใบความรู้ที่ 7 เรื่องโปรแกรมสูตรคูณ

11,948

Published on

Published in: Education
0 Comments
2 Likes
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total Views
11,948
On Slideshare
0
From Embeds
0
Number of Embeds
6
Actions
Shares
0
Downloads
390
Comments
0
Likes
2
Embeds 0
No embeds

No notes for slide

Transcript of "ใบความรู้ที่ 7 เรื่องโปรแกรมสูตรคูณ"

  1. 1. [เ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ง] 1 ใบความรู้ที่ 7 เรื่องโปรแกรมสูตรคูณในบทความนี้เราจะได้เขียนโปรแกรมสูตรคูณ จะได้เรียนรู้การใช้งาน ListBox และการใช้งานลูป For1. เปิดโปรแกรม Visual Studio 2010 Express ขึ้นมา แล้วเลือก New Project แล้วเลือก WindowsForms Application พร้อมกับตั้งชื่อว่า โปรแกรมสูตรคูณ หรือ จะตั้งชื่ออื่นก็ได้ตามต้องการ ตามรูปครูณัฐพล บัวอุไร [www.nattapon.com] โรงเรียนเตรียมอุดมศึกษาพัฒนาการ ลาลูกกา
  2. 2. [เ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ง] 22. ทาการดีไซด์ตามในรูป โดยหลักๆแล้วเราต้องการให้แม่สตรคูณที่ต้องการ ในช่อง TextBox1 และกดที่ ูคานวณ หลังจากนั้นโปรแกรมจะแสดงสูตรคูณแม่นั้น ออกมาที่ Listbox3. ดับเบิลคลิกที่ปุ่ม คานวณเกรด จากนั้นทาการเขียนโค๊ดลงไป If TextBox1.Text = "" Then ถ้า Textbox1 เป็นค่าว่างหรือไม่ได้กรอกค่าอะไรลงไปโปรแกรมก็จะโชว์กล่องข้อความบอกว่าคุณไม่ได้ระบุแม่สูตรคูณ MessageBox.Show("คุณไม่ได้ระบุแม่สูตรคูณ", "ข้อผิดพลาด", MessageBoxButtons.OK,MessageBoxIcon.Error) Else Dim i As Byte ประกาศตัวแปร i เป็นไบต์ เหตุผลที่ประกาศตัวแปรเป็นไบต์เพราะเราใช้ i แค่ 1-12เท่านั้น ช่วยให้ประหยัดเนื้อที่ในหน่วยความจา ListBox1.Items.Clear() ลบไอเท็มก่อนหน้าทังหมดในlistboxทุกครังที่มีการรันเพื่อแสดงแม่สูตร ้ ้คูณปัจจุบันเท่านั้น For i = 1 To 12 วนลูปโดยให้ค่า i=1 ถึง ค่า 12 ListBox1.Items.Add(TextBox1.Text & " x " & i & " = " & TextBox1.Text * i) แสดงแม่สูตรคูณใน listbox Next End If4. จากนั้นทาการเซฟโปรเจค กดที่ File > Save all หรือ กด Ctrl + Shift + S หรือ กดที่ ไอคอน Save allดังรูปครูณัฐพล บัวอุไร [www.nattapon.com] โรงเรียนเตรียมอุดมศึกษาพัฒนาการ ลาลูกกา
  3. 3. [เอกสารประกอบการสอนรายวิชาการเขียนโปรแกรมขั้นสูง] 35. ทดลองรันโปรแกรม กด start Debugging หรือกด F5 และทาการทดสอบโปรแกรม โดยการกรอกแม่สูตรคูณที่เราต้องการลงไป และกดปุมคานวณ จากนั้นโปรแกรมก็จะแสดงแม่สูตรคูณใน Listbox ดังรูป ่แต่ถ้าหากเราไม่ได้ระบุแม่สูตรคูณและทาการกดทีปุ่มคานวณโปรแกรมก็จะแสดงกล่องข้อความผิดพลาดขึ้นมา ่บอกว่าคุณไม่ได้ระบุแม่สูตรคูณ ดังรูปที่มา http://visual-studio-basic.blogspot.com/ครูณัฐพล บัวอุไร [www.nattapon.com] โรงเรียนเตรียมอุดมศึกษาพัฒนาการ ลาลูกกา

×